St Kilda 2009


THURSDAY, JULY 2: V8 Supercar birthday boy and St Kilda fan James Courtney has added some extra horsepower to the Saints' bid to beat Geelong in this Sunday's Australian Football League blockbuster in Melbourne.

Courtney, who shares a sponsorship connection with St Kilda through the JELD-WEN company, has no doubt who will win the round 14 AFL game at Etihad Stadium between the two unbeaten teams.

"It's the game everyone is talking about, but this is the year of the Saints," said Courtney, who celebrated his 29th birthday on Monday.

"I'm tipping Nick Riewoldt and Sam Gilbert to play the house down and St Kilda to win by the length of Conrod Straight!"

Courtney drove Gilbert for some 'hot laps' around Melbourne's Sandown track in a Ford Falcon V8 Supercar in 2008, and he was also invited to the coin toss before an AFL game between St Kilda and Collingwood at Etihad Stadium.

"When I walked onto the ground for the toss the crowd was going crazy," said the Jim Beam Racing driver. "They were just as passionate as the Ford and Holden fans at Bathurst."

"The St Kilda club and players treated me very well. They tried to teach me how to kick and handball, which produced plenty of laughs."

"The players were interested in V8 Supercars and my racing. I've been supporting them ever since."

Courtney spent his birthday relaxing at his Gold Coast home with wife Carys and one-year-old daughter Zara.

His next racing assignment will be driving a Jim Beam Racing Falcon in the inaugural Townsville 400 from July 10-12, which is the fifth event in this year's V8 Supercar Championship.

Courtney was sixth in the 2008 championship and finished on the podium in the Bathurst 1000 in each of the past three years.
